About our Guest Speaker:
Ben Crowley is an accomplished entrepreneur and the founder of Bulk Nutrients, Australia's largest direct to consumer online supplement brand.
a leading sports supplement brand in Australia. Starting his business journey with just $10,000 in 2004. Despite early setbacks, Ben persevered and transformed his venture into a multimillion-dollar enterprise with annual sales reaching $60 million and over 100 staff.
Bulk Nutrients stands out for its commitment to quality, affordability, transparency and exceptional customer service, producing high-quality supplements in Tasmania rather than outsourcing. Ben's dedication extends to his employees, fostering a healthy work-life balance and supporting their personal and professional growth. His passion for innovation keeps him actively involved in research and development, continually improving his product offerings.

About our Co-host:
The Commonwealth Scientific and Industrial Research Organisation (CSIRO), Australia's national science agency is here to help your business grow. Through its SME Connect team, Australian start-ups and SMEs can explore what’s possible with research and development, taking ideas from concept to execution. They can connect you with the right research expertise, funding support, world-class facilities, training, and links to other CSIRO opportunities and networks within the Australian research sector.

SME Connect offers four programs, including two with matched-funding grants for projects and placements,suitable for SMEs of all sizes.
